Stage 11 of the Tour de France 2025 saw Norwegian rider Jonas Abrahamsen of Uno-X Mobility triumph in a sprint finish, marking his first-ever Tour stage victory. The stage was also marked by a crash involving three-time champion Tadej Pogač...
Stage 11 of the Tour de France 2025, a 97.4-mile loop from Toulouse, was expected to favor sprinters, but it turned out to be a challenging day filled with attacks and drama. Abrahamsen's early attack proved decisive, while Pogačar's late crash added an element of uncertainty. The stage featured a 20% incline on the Côte de Pech David near the finish, further complicating matters for the riders.
Ben Healy's EF Education-EasyPost team worked hard to defend his yellow jersey, marking moves and closing gaps throughout the stage. Despite the challenging course and aggressive racing, Healy managed to stay with the GC favorites and maintain his lead.
The race now heads into the Pyrenees for Stage 12, a 180.6km mountain route with a summit finish at Hautacam. This stage will be a crucial test for the general classification contenders.
